SOUTHERN Nomads recorded a comprehensive 90-6 win away at Western Vikings to go back to the top of the Shimmin Wilson Manx Shield standings on Saturday.
Rob Keelan was undoubtedly the star of the show for Nomads with an incredible five tries. Steve McHugh ran him close though with a personal haul of four. There were also tries from Gerard Landels (2), Leon Landels, Conor Stephens and Mark Young, who also kicked 10 conversions. Tony Grundy kicked two penalties for Vikings.
In the bottom of the table clash, Ramsey B beat Castletown comfortably 61-5 at Ramsey Grammar School.
The Keenan cousins, Will and Dave, each scored a hat-trick for Ramsey B and there were also tries from Jarred Callister, Gareth Hinge and Al Chrstian. Ben Harding and Tom Moss shared the kicking duties.
